Having confirmed last week that captain Andre Vos, along with Will Greenwood and Tony Diprose will be staying at the club next season, NEC Harlequins are delighted to announce that they have retained the services of a number of their leading players for the 2005/06 campaign.
The list includes Ugo Monye and Mike Worsley, who will both be part of England's Churchill Cup squad in Canada next month, as well as Gavin Duffy, who on Monday of this week (16th May) was named in the Ireland squad to tour Japan this summer.
In addition to having a host of experienced professionals, including George Harder, Mel Deane and Tani Fuga, Quins will also have a number of their talented younger players in the squad next season, such as Adrian Jarvis, Tom Williams, Duncan James and Tom Guest.
"The response we've had from the squad has been magnificent and I'm sure the news about which players are staying will be a tremendous fillip for everyone associated with the club," said Mark Evans, NEC Harlequins Chief Executive.
"Given the loyalty the players have shown and the talent that as a group they possess, I'm very confident that we can achieve our aim of returning to the Premiership at the first attempt. There is going to be an excellent blend of both experience and youth in the squad."
